The Staadsrad Lemkuhl is front and center in Stavanger's Harbour. Every night at 1800 they kick off the evening concert with shanties. In fact, they were audible across the stormy harbour at Lerwick as the entire crew sang "South Australia" as they were outward bound to Stavanger. Alexander Von Humbold (the ship Europeans see advertising Becks Bier) won this leg somehow (based on an obscure handicap system). The Russian Mir was actually first across the line (we were third). Anyhow a great event.
